1st Karleigh Sue Fortnightly Challenge

Hi Bloggers

Karleigh Sue challenges will now be once every fortnight and I am proud to be sharing my DT work for the 1st of these challenges, which is



I decided to make a card I could use for either a male or female birthday and used the great 
which I coloured with my ProMarkers in blue's & turquoise's. I printed the image twice and decoupaged up the bows,balls & icing on the middle cake. I added a small flat back heart, Stickles & Liquid Pearls along with a clear glitter pen to decorate the cake. The sentiment is a large die cut from 2 pieces of card I stuck together with DST before cutting and then decorated round it with small flat back gems in 2 shades of blue. The papers were from my stash as were the teeny thin ribbons I used down the side of the card. As I wanted this to be good for men as well as women I didn't add too much ribbon and decided against flowers, it's quite a simple layout but I like it
